Find the volume of the hollow sphere whose inner diameter is 8 cm and the thickness of the material of which it is made is 1 cm . 

योग

उत्तर

Inner diameter = 8 cm 

Inner radius = r = 4 cm 

Outer radius = R = 4cm + 1cm thick material = 5 cm

Volume of hemisphere = `2/3pir^3`

Required Volume = `4/3pi(R^3 - r^3)`

= `4/3 xx 22/7 xx (5^3 - 4^3)`

= `4/3 xx 22/7 xx 61`

= 255.6 cm3

Required volume= 255.6 cm3
